Yeah. BMW's G20 3 Series is rumored to be released late 2018 as a 2019 model.
If Lexus IS follows the same pattern as they did with this generation, it'll be a MY2021 with 2020 release. IE: The 3rd gen Lexus IS was released in 2014 - two model years after the F30 3 Series was released (2012). They will likely want to wait until the 3 Series is released in order to use the new 2019 G20 3 Series as a test mule to compare while they develop the 4th gen Lexus IS. <---This reason plus Lexus tends to run on a 7-8 year cycle is further proof that its likely a MY2021 with 2020 release at the earliest.
